Web31 mei 2024 · Lithium is available in Australia as: Immediate-release lithium carbonate capsules – 250 mg tablets. Peak concentration is reached 1 to 3 hours with a bioavailability of 95% to 100% Extended-release lithium carbonate – 450 mg tablets. Data were collected from both groups using a medication … scott blasingame maiWebLithium is a mood stabilizer that is used to treat or control the manic episodes of bipolar disorder (manic depression). Manic symptoms include hyperactivity, rushed speech, poor judgment, reduced need for sleep, aggression, and anger.
